Deer Park BOE Set to Adopt Budget Tuesday
Board will meet at 7:30 p.m. at district administrative office.

The Deer Park Board of Education will hold a budget work session on Tuesday evening.
The BOE is expected to adopt the 2013-2014 draft budget at the meeting, which begins at 7:30 p.m. at the district adminstrative office on Deer Park Avenue.
School officials revealed details of the updated draft budget, which calls for a 2.4 percent increase from the current year's spending plan and a 2.99 percent tax levy.

Among the proposed cuts is an estimated 4 percent reduction in staff, and co-curricular reductions, which Superintendent Eva Demyen called "minor."
The BOE also voted to close Abraham Lincoln School in June, a measure that will save the district approximately $249,000 next year.

The budget vote will take place on Tuesday, May 21.
